Washington Logo Digitally Removed In New Ad
This ad, part of the "Change the Mascot" campaign and funded by the National Congress of American Indians and the Oneida Nation, is really subtle—you don't notice until well into it that the logo is missing players' helmets and from the end zone.
And that's exactly the point! Not one fan would give up on this team if it changed its name, nor would the fan experience change in the least. (Fans are giving up on the team because of the owner, and the fan experience is terrible because of him, but that's an entirely separate issue.)
A campaign spokesperson tells D.C. Sports Bog that they didn't seek permission to use the NFL footage, so expect this spot to be taken down any minute now.
